Alice Eldora Stoops

Birth18 Oct 1861 - Wabash, Wabash, Indiana, United States
Death8 Jan 1942 - Los Angeles, Los Angeles, California, United States
MotherSarah Ann Crow
FatherSamuel Stoops

Born in Wabash, Wabash, Indiana, United States on 18 Oct 1861 to Samuel Stoops and Sarah Ann Crow. Alice Eldora Stoops had 11 children. She passed away on 8 Jan 1942 in Los Angeles, Los Angeles, California, United States.
